Abstract :
Reaction of (o, m, p) disodium(phenylenedimethylene)dicyclopentadienide C6H4(CH2C5H4Na)2 with 2 equiv of (MeCp)TiCl3 yields the phenylenedimethylene bridged binuclear titanocenes complexes [(MeC5H4)TiCl2](C5H4CH2C6H4CH2C5H4)[(MeC5H4)TiCl2] (3, 4, 5) in high yield, which were characterized by 1H NMR and elemental analysis. They were used successfully as efficient catalysts for ethylene polymerization in the presence of methylaluminoxane (MAO). The catalytic activities of 4 and 5 are somewhat higher than that of 3 and the molecular weight distributions (MWD = 4.8–6.2) of the polymers generated from the bimetallic catalytic systems are obviously higher than that obtained by conventional Cp2TiCl2.
